What is the online signature legitimacy for construction industry in United States
The online signature legitimacy for the construction industry in the United States refers to the legal recognition of electronic signatures in contracts and documents related to construction projects. The Electronic Signatures in Global and National Commerce (ESIGN) Act and the Uniform Electronic Transactions Act (UETA) provide the framework that validates eSignatures, ensuring they hold the same legal weight as traditional handwritten signatures. This legitimacy facilitates quicker project approvals, enhances workflow efficiency, and supports remote collaboration among stakeholders.

Legal use of the online signature legitimacy for construction industry in United States
In the United States, the legal use of online signatures in the construction industry is governed by federal and state laws that affirm the validity of electronic signatures. Under the ESIGN Act and UETA, electronic signatures are recognized as legally binding, provided that all parties consent to use electronic means for signing. It is essential for construction firms to ensure compliance with these laws to avoid disputes and maintain the enforceability of contracts.

Documents You Can Sign
In the construction industry, a variety of documents can be signed electronically. Common examples include contracts, proposals, change orders, and work orders. Additionally, compliance documents, such as safety agreements and insurance forms, can also benefit from eSignature capabilities. The flexibility of eSigning allows construction professionals to manage a wide range of documents efficiently, promoting a more streamlined workflow.
